A newly recorded species of Phalaenopsis(Orchidaceae) from China

De Ye

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

Phalaenopsis gibbosa H.R.Sweet,a new record of Orchidaceae from China,is reported,and the photos are provided.This species is similar to P.malipoensis Z.J.Liu S.C.Chen,but differs by having shorter and comparatively broader petals,zigzag rachis and a smaller callus on the midlobe of the lip.
